High Impact Games, founded in 2006, is a notable video game development studio based in California, recognized for its focus on creating engaging titles primarily for younger audiences and family-friendly experiences. The studio gained prominence with the launch of "Secret Agent Clank" and "Ratchet & Clank: Size Matters," both of which showcased their ability to blend humor and action in platforming adventures.

Key personnel include co-founders and lead developers who have extensive experience in the industry, contributing to the studio's creative vision and technical prowess. High Impact Games has developed several well-known titles, including "Disney Princess: My Fairytale Adventure," "Phineas and Ferb: Across the Second Dimension," and "Jak and Daxter: The Lost Frontier," which have garnered attention for their engaging gameplay and vibrant graphics.

The studio has influenced the gaming industry by focusing on accessible gameplay mechanics and family-oriented narratives, contributing to the popularity of platforming and adventure genres. Their specialization lies in creating action-adventure and racing games, often incorporating beloved characters from established franchises.

High Impact Games has received various accolades for their work, including nominations for family-friendly game awards, highlighting their commitment to quality and innovation in the gaming landscape.
